IG · West Hartford, CTGeneral Industrial District (IG) and Restricted Industrial District (IR). These districts recognize development patterns prevailing in several sections of the Town's older industrial areas. Mixed residential, commercial and industrial land uses are characteristic for these areas, as well as the relatively small size of a majority of the properties. The purpose of these districts is to provide for the continued coexistence of the residential, commercial and industrial uses while continuing to emphasize that these districts are primarily commercial and industrial in nature. The residential and commercial uses are considered essential to support and serve the industrial uses in these districts as well as in the Industrial Park and Exclusive Industrial Districts, where no residential or commercial uses are permitted. To further these objectives, residential uses are permitted only as a component in development projects which contain a mix of residential and nonresidential uses.
